## Kickoff Notes — ChipGate Reader

Quick recap for the Harborfell Marathon setup: the trackside timing-chip readers need firmware flashed before Thursday's dry run, and the mat at the 10k split has been flaky, so test it twice. Spare antennas are in the blue crate. Don't reorder cabling without checking first — it's mapped to the scoring van. All hardware questions go to the lead listed below.

approver of yahig-kagup = Ralok Sorael

## Westmoor Region Sales Review — Restricted

Finance colleagues: Q2 revenue in the Westmoor region reached 94% of target, with the Calloway product line underperforming and Brightvale retail exceeding forecast by 11%. Margin pressure stems from extended promotional pricing approved in April. Detailed ledgers are attached for reconciliation. Please note the confidential planning item that follows directly below.

management briefing: Headcount on the Belix team goes from 60 to 93 by the end of November. Gross margin on Belix came in at 23 percent against a plan of 47 percent.

## Building Access — Spares Room (Hullbrook Annex)

Contractors: the spare hardware room is down the east corridor on the ground floor, third door on the left. Sign in at the front desk first and grab a visitor lanyard. Anything you take out, jot it in the blue logbook — yes, even the little stuff. The door self-locks, so don't wedge it. To get in, punch in the code below.

staff pass of hagug-taguf = bdg-HJ-9

## Build provenance: SnapTrace snapshot suite

All UI component snapshots in the Glimmerkit library are regenerated only inside hermetic CI runners; local regenerations are rejected at merge. Each accepted snapshot set is hashed and bound to the producing pipeline run, so reviewers can trace any pixel diff to its source. The current attested run is identified by the token below.

session token of kahag-bawip = htk6_729d08

Subject: Brightloom component library cut-over complete

The cut-over from Brightloom v2 to v3 finished last night. All consuming teams are now pinned to the new semantic-versioning scheme, and the legacy tilde ranges have been removed from every manifest. The publish pipeline rejects unscoped versions as of this morning. No rollbacks were needed. For your records, the registry service is now running with the following configuration.

config for yahof-tajop:
zorath:
  pin: 7493
  metrics_host: metrics.zorath.tolvaqsys.internal
  tenant: praiel
  seal: seal_fd9cd4f1